An application from Joseph Rice Saylor, requesting a grant beginning June 1942. The plan of work was to show the effects of discriminatory freight rates upon different types of industry in the Southwest, and to obtain a Ph.D. degree at the University of Texas. This application was submitted in 1942, and the chosen field is Political Science. Included is a handwritten note: See no reason to regard this man as a topper. Good but not all out letters illegible].
